2. Firefighter

Firefighters are among the most respected professionals, and their job is both physically demanding and well-compensated. It requires strength, endurance, and courage.

Why It Pays Well

  • UK firefighters start with a salary of £24,000 to £32,000, which can increase to over £40,000 with experience.
  • Pension plans, overtime pay, and hazard bonuses add to the earnings.
  • Opportunities for career advancement into fire investigation, emergency planning, or training roles.

3. Commercial Diver

If you love water and adventure, a career as a commercial diver may be perfect for you. Divers work in underwater construction, ship maintenance, oil rig repairs, and even underwater welding.

Why It Pays Well

  • Salaries range from £30,000 to £80,000 per year, depending on specialization and experience.
  • Deep-sea and saturation divers can earn over £1,000 per day.
  • Travel opportunities and contracts with top engineering firms.

4. Police Officer

A police officer has a fast-paced, active job that involves patrolling, responding to emergencies, and enforcing laws.

Why It Pays Well

  • Starting salaries range from £27,000 to £40,000, with increases based on rank and experience.
  • Overtime pay, bonuses, and retirement benefits make this a stable and rewarding career.
  • Special units like K9, SWAT, or forensic investigation offer additional earning potential.

5. Construction Worker

The construction industry offers multiple active roles, from bricklaying to carpentry and site management.

Why It Pays Well

  • Salaries vary but can range from £30,000 to £60,000 per year, with higher pay for skilled roles.
  • Self-employed contractors can set their own rates.
  • High demand in residential and commercial building projects ensures job security.

6. Paramedic

A paramedic plays a crucial role in emergency medical response. This job involves lifting patients, running to accident scenes, and working under pressure.

Why It Pays Well

  • Salaries range from £25,000 to £45,000 depending on experience.
  • High demand for paramedics ensures stable employment.
  • Additional training in critical care or aviation medicine can lead to even higher earnings.

7. Electrician

An electrician is a high-paying skilled trade that requires physical activity, from installing wiring to repairing electrical systems.

Why It Pays Well

  • Salaries range from £35,000 to £70,000 per year.
  • Self-employed electricians can charge premium rates.
  • Growth opportunities in smart home technology and renewable energy.

8. Tree Surgeon (Arborist)

A tree surgeon, also known as an arborist, works outdoors climbing trees, cutting branches, and maintaining landscapes.

Why It Pays Well

  • Salaries start at £25,000 and can go up to £50,000 for experienced arborists.
  • Freelance arborists can charge high rates for specialized tree care.
  • High demand due to urban tree maintenance and environmental projects.

9. Outdoor Adventure Guide

If you love hiking, climbing, kayaking, or adventure sports, becoming an outdoor adventure guide can be an exciting and lucrative career.

Why It Pays Well

  • Earnings range from £20,000 to £50,000 per year, depending on the activity and location.
  • Opportunities for international travel and leading exclusive tours.
  • Niche specializations (e.g., mountaineering, scuba diving, extreme sports) offer premium pay.

10. Professional Athlete or Sports Coach

A career in sports, whether as a player or a coach, is physically demanding but highly rewarding.

Why It Pays Well

  • Professional athletes can earn £50,000 to millions per year.
  • Coaches at elite levels can earn £40,000 to £100,000 per year.
  • Sponsorships, endorsements, and media opportunities add to the income.
